Del Norte is 10-0 against St. Bernard since September of 2018, and they'll have a chance to extend that success on Saturday. The Del Norte Warriors and the St. Bernard's Crusaders are set to duel. Del Norte is strutting in with some offensive muscle as they've averaged 3.2 goals per game this season.
Del Norte is coming in fresh off a high-stakes matchup with another one of California's top teams: Arcata, who was ranked fifth in their home state at the time (Del Norte was ranked fourth). Del Norte never let Arcata onto the board and left with a 2-0 win on Tuesday. The score was all tied up 0-0 at the break, but the Warriors were the better team in the second half.

Meanwhile, St. Bernard's was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their 13th straight defeat. They came up short against McKinleyville, falling 8-0. Having soared to a lofty four goals in the game before, the Crusaders' shutout was a dramatic turnaround.
The victory made it two in a row for Del Norte and bumps their season record up to 13-3-2. As for St. Bernard's, their loss dropped their record down to 0-13.
Everything went Del Norte's way against St. Bernard's when the teams last played on October 1st, as Del Norte made off with a 12-0 win. The rematch might be a little tougher for Del Norte since the team won't have the home-pitch adv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
